In modern 3D production, iClone 8 has transitioned from simple file-based management to a more robust, database-driven system. This shift, while improving performance, has introduced complexities—specifically regarding how content packs are verified and installed. For users encountering issues with specific packs (such as localized "FR" versions or numbered identifiers), understanding the Smart Content Manager is critical.
